
PyQt4开发利器:4.11.4版本64位安装包
下载需积分: 35 | 31.59MB |
更新于2025-03-02
| 163 浏览量 | 举报
收藏
标题中“PyQt4-4.11.4-gpl-Py2.7-Qt4.8.7-x64.rar”指的是一个压缩包文件,包含了针对64位系统的Python库PyQt4的版本4.11.4。文件后缀“.rar”表示这是一个RAR格式的压缩文件,而“-x64”则表明它适用于64位操作系统。在“-gpl”则说明该版本遵循GNU通用公共许可证(GPL),意味着软件可以免费使用并修改,但修改后的代码也必须遵循GPL许可证。版本号“-Py2.7”指明这个库是为Python版本2.7设计的,而“-Qt4.8.7”则是指PyQt4库在与Qt框架的版本4.8.7兼容。
描述中提到“从网上下载的PyQt4,好用又便宜,开发python+QT有帮助。”这里的“好用又便宜”可能是指相较于商业软件,开源软件(如PyQt4)在价格上有优势,同时功能也非常强大。此外,该描述强调了PyQt4对于开发基于Python和Qt框架的应用程序有巨大的帮助。PyQt是一个将Python语言和Qt框架结合在一起的工具集,它让开发者能够使用Python强大的脚本功能来操作图形用户界面(GUI)。
标签“PyQt4,64位”表明这是一个与PyQt4相关的64位应用软件。标签通常用于快速定位和分类文件,以便用户可以轻松找到需要的资源。
压缩包文件名称列表中的“PyQt4-4.11.4-gpl-Py2.7-Qt4.8.7-x64.exe”指出了这个RAR文件在解压后会包含一个名为“PyQt4-4.11.4-gpl-Py2.7-Qt4.8.7-x64.exe”的可执行文件。这个.exe文件是安装程序,用户在Windows平台上解压RAR文件后,可以通过运行这个.exe文件来安装PyQt4库到他们的系统中。
在Python开发者社区中,PyQt4是一个广受欢迎的GUI工具库。它允许开发者使用Qt库来创建跨平台的桌面应用程序。Qt是一个功能丰富的C++应用程序框架,提供了创建图形界面所需的丰富组件,而PyQt4是Qt库的Python绑定,它为Python开发者提供了访问Qt库所有功能的能力。
PyQt4支持多平台,包括Windows、Linux、Mac OS X等,并且它提供了从简单的GUI元素到复杂的子系统如网络编程、XML、数据库、多线程等的支持。PyQt4还包括了Qt Designer工具,这是一个可视化的界面设计工具,可以让开发者用图形化方式设计和布局GUI界面,并将其导出为Python代码。
在实际开发中,使用PyQt4可以带来以下几点优势:
1. **跨平台能力**:可以在不同的操作系统上开发和运行应用程序,只需编写一次代码。
2. **丰富的组件库**:PyQt4提供大量的组件,如按钮、文本框、滑动条、表格、画布等,大大提高了开发效率。
3. **信号和槽机制**:这是Qt框架核心特性之一,允许对象间以松耦合的方式进行通信,非常适合事件驱动的GUI编程。
4. **集成IDE**:PyQt4支持集成开发环境(IDE)如Qt Creator,有助于开发者更加高效地进行应用程序的设计、编码、调试和部署。
5. **文档完备**:PyQt4拥有详尽的文档和教程,对于初学者来说是一个友好的学习平台。
开发者在使用PyQt4进行GUI开发时,通常需要了解Python编程基础以及基本的Qt概念。虽然PyQt4目前已经被更先进的版本PyQt5所取代,但由于其仍被广泛使用,且其在Python 2.7环境下的兼容性,它仍然是许多开发者的首选库。在进行实际的项目开发前,开发者需要根据项目需求和开发环境配置情况,确保所使用的PyQt版本与Python版本和操作系统的兼容性。
相关推荐















xali
- 粉丝: 28
最新资源
- 使用Dockerfile构建R Shiny Docker映像教程
- 基于Docker的Munin节点容器化部署指南
- 局域网文件共享简易方案:local-file-share
- Ziggo Next setopbox Web界面实现指南
- 自动化工具jetbrains-cask-bot:智能更新JetBrains产品版本
- 在Raspberry Pi上部署Docker化iTunes服务器教程
- 计算机科学的革命:ComputeFlow数据流编程软件
- 深入浅出JavaScript编程技巧及数据结构算法
- GTNRL-Trading:TensorFlow实现的多图张量网络算法交易实验
- Swagger Kubernetes Maven:自动化API文档聚合方案
- Github动作实现Optimizely自定义代码上传解决方案
- 华沙大学教授讲解应用宏观经济学课程精要
- Ubuntu上Ethereum的Shell安装脚本教程
- Thinc:轻量级深度学习库,与主流框架兼容
- 使用Gatsby和React构建个人博客的技术实践
- 办公自助餐厅MERN应用开发实践 | StackHack 2.0项目
- MMORPG实践项目深度技术解析
- 利用ReactJS克隆Github个人资料页面教程
- Simmy混沌注入实践:微服务架构中的混沌工程策略
- Spring Cloud入门教程与Kubernetes部署实践
- Android轻量级实名认证库发布AntiAddictionKit 1.1.0
- SaltStack管理Linux系统配置的实践指南
- Android屏录快速设置磁贴:简化屏幕录制流程
- 实现云存储音乐流式传输:tuna-server的技术解析